Upgrade to Pro — share decks privately, control downloads, hide ads and more …

Angular 2 as Easy as CMYK

Angular 2 as Easy as CMYK

Kickstart your development with angular2 with this 4 tips

David Felipe Camargo Polo

September 21, 2016
Tweet

Other Decks in Programming

Transcript

  1. C atch the angle Y M K y new friend

    Typescript ou and webpack eep your style Angular 2 as EASY as CMYK
  2. Sed ut perspiciatis unde omnis iste natus error sit voluptatem

    accusantium doloremque laudantium, totam rem aperiam, eaque ipsa quae ab illo inventore veritatis et quasi architecto beatae vitae dicta sunt explicabo. Nemo enim ipsam voluptatem quia voluptas sit aspernatur aut odit aut fugit, sed quia consequuntur magni dolores eos qui ratione voluptatem sequi nesciunt. Neque porro quisquam est, qui dolorem ipsum quia dolor sit amet, consectetur, adipisci velit, sed quia non numquam eius modi tempora. @davidcp90 Senior Front-end Developer Developing new ways of making work fulfilling for humanity Angular 2 ~ 4 Meses
  3. Angular 2 ‣ MVwhatever Framework ‣ Component based framework ‣

    Progressive web apps ‣ Meta: performance ‣ Mejores herramientas y flujo para desarrolladores
  4. Modulos Angular 2 Angular 2 Libreria basada en modulos Common

    Core Forms Http Platform-browser Platform-server Platform-webworker Router Upgrade @angular/——
  5. Vista general de una app Angular 2 App Module Feature

    Modules A B C D E F G H I App M A I N
  6. Vista general de una app Feature Modules service @component @pipe

    service @component @pipe service @component @pipe Clases con decoradores y metadata
  7. My new friend Typescript Javascript + Código mantenible y escalable

    compila .ts a .js Incluye lo mejor de Ecmascript2015 y 2016
  8. Javascript + • Declaración de tipos • Clases y herencia

    • Interfaces • Decoradores • Módulos • Lambdas • Nuevos tipos (ej. Observable)
  9. Mantenible • Detección de errores y malas prácticas • Excelente

    integración con IDE’s • Dogma para construir • npm install tslint typescript --save-dev
  10. You and webpack Organiza tu código Resuelve dependencias Administra tus

    módulos Procesa todos tus assets (img,sass,less,html) Automatiza tu flujo de desarrollo
  11. Sed ut perspiciatis unde omnis iste natus error sit voluptatem

    accusantium doloremque laudantium, totam rem aperiam, eaque ipsa quae ab illo inventore veritatis et quasi architecto beatae vitae dicta sunt explicabo. Nemo enim ipsam voluptatem quia voluptas sit aspernatur aut odit aut fugit, sed quia consequuntur magni dolores eos qui ratione voluptatem sequi nesciunt. Neque porro quisquam est, qui dolorem ipsum quia dolor sit amet, consectetur, adipisci velit, sed quia non numquam eius modi tempora. ¡Gracias!